Key Facts
- Jungnang Station is located in Junghwa-dong[3].
- Jungnang Station is in the country of South Korea[4].
- Jungnang Station's instance of is recorded as railway station[5].
- Jungnang Station's instance of is recorded as station located on surface[6].
- Jungnang Station's connecting line is recorded as Jungang Line[7].
- Jungnang Station's connecting line is recorded as Gyeongchun Line[8].
- Jungnang Station is operated by Korea Railroad Corporation[9].
- Jungnang Station's adjacent station is recorded as Hoegi Station[10].

- Jungnang Station's station code is recorded as K119[16].
- Jungnang Station is part of Seoul Metropolitan Subway[17].
